tqdm 是一个强大且易于使用的工具,可以大大简化长时间任务中的进度条显示,使进程更加用户友好。通过利用...
pip install tqdm-i https://pypi.tuna.tsinghua.edu.cn/simple/ 基本用法 1 2 3 4 5 fromtqdmimporttqdm importtime foriintqdm(range(100)): time.sleep(0.1)# 模拟一些耗时操作 我们使用tqdm(range(100))替代了普通的range(100),这会在循环执行时显示一个进度条。 自定义进度条 tqdm允许我们自定义进度...
Python 库tqdm有助于使进度变得明确。 tqdm模块可在控制台下工作,但它也专门支持了我最喜欢的环境之一 Jupyter。要在 Jupyter 中使用tqdm,你需要导入notebook子模块并安装ipywidgets。notebook子模块与tqdm接口兼容。 这意味着你可以做一些导入时操作来导入正确的模块,同时保持tqdm的用法不变。诀窍是检查__main__模...
pbar = tqdm(total=100)for i in range(10): sleep(0.1) pbar.update(10)pbar.close() 1. 那么这个时候,就不要忘了在结束后关闭,或者del tqdm对象了。 2.3 模块(Module) 也许tqdm的最妙用法是在脚本中或在命令行中。只需在管道之间插入tqdm(或python -m tqdm),即可将所有stdin传递到stdout,同时将进...
首先需要使用pip install tqdm安装这个扩展库。 执行下面的代码(代码中的sleep()函数是为了模拟特定工作所需时间): from tqdm import tqdm,trange from time import sleep s=0fori intqdm(range(10)):s+=isleep(0.03) 1. 2. 3. 4. 5. 6.
本文提到的工具,适用于执行时间较长的脚本或服务,在不加大负载的情况下,能让你实时掌握执行进度 第一步,直接pip install tqdm 第二步,直接上代码 fromtqdmimporttqdmfromtimeimportsleepforiintqdm(range(1000), desc='1st loop', ncols=75): sleep(0.01)...
fromtqdmimporttqdmimporttime#total参数设置进度条的总长度为100pbar = tqdm(total=100)foriinrange(100): time.sleep(0.05)#每次更新进度条的长度为1pbar.update(1)#关闭占用的资源pbar.close() AI代码助手复制代码 另外,我们还能通过set_description和set_postfix方法设置进度条显示信息。
tqdm 是 Python 中非常流行的用于显示进度条的库,它的使用非常直观且功能强大。下面是如何使用 tqdm 的一个基本示例和一些进阶用法:二、基本使用 首先,确保你已经安装了 tqdm。如果未安装,可以通过 pip 安装:pip install tqdm 然后,在你的 Python 脚本中导入并使用 tqdm:from tqdm import tqdmimport time# ...